Synopsis: 
In a distant future only known as year 61 of MAQS, the quiet utopian district of Cherni contains the perfect system. Everyone is assigned a duty, and life is harmonious directed by the chief quantum computer: MAQS.

But Masha Mikhailov is not convinced of MAQS’ sincerity and is determined to escape. Aided by her best friend Esfir, Masha's plans take a surprising turn when she is assigned to marry the Keeper, Kazimir.

With both time and options running out, can Masha find her way out... or be forever trapped in the "perfect" life designated for her by the powerful AI?

Excerpt
My eyes flit to Kazimir in surprise, examining his facial features that seem so unexpectedly tender. The thought of Kazimir also losing his mama at such a young age makes my heart sink for hating him so much.
“Ten, really?” Papa remarks. “Masha’s mama left us when she was only nine—turning ten.” Papa pauses. “Masha never saw her again.”
I want to clarify to my papa that Viktor knows this, that Viktor is the reason Mama left us, that he doesn’t deserve any sympathy for losing his wife when he stole my papa’s from him…when he stole the wife of the man who fed me in the cell. As kind as Viktor seems, he is a thief—a thief of women, and I could never see him as anything else.
Still, I keep my lips pursed, my attitude in check. I can’t ruin this. I can’t give MAQS any more reason to keep tabs on me. I need my freedom to finally escape like Mama intended to, like Mama would want me to. I can finish what she never could.
“I’m so sorry,” Viktor says, and my papa nods with his closed eyes as he just takes this man at his word, and I can only squirm in my seat and fidget as I want to jump out of the aluminum chair across from the sofa. But my stepmum keeps watch on me, standing beside me and smiling at Kazimir and Viktor and then at me, just to repeat her eye scan all over again—as if she has to keep watch on me, on us, like if she doesn’t, I might say something or do something to ruin this for everyone. And Diana is sick of being part of a family that is gossiped about just as much as Papa is.
An awkward silence follows, and my stepmum leaps to the bread bowl at the table between all of us before offering Viktor and Kazimir a piece. “Please, take some bread. I flavored it with cinnamon.” She nods her head with a tight, taut smile that says she so desperately wants approval from them.
